The History of Gold
The history of gold dates back to prehistoric times, when early humans discovered gold nuggets in rivers and streams. Ancient Egyptians considered gold the “flesh of the gods” and used it in tombs, jewelry, and religious artifacts. Throughout history, gold has influenced global exploration, trade, and even wars. The discovery of gold in regions like California, South Africa, and Australia sparked gold rushes that transformed societies and economies worldwide.
Physical and Chemical Properties
Gold is a chemical element with the symbol Au and atomic number 79. It is highly malleable, ductile, and an excellent conductor of electricity, making it useful in both industrial and decorative applications. Unlike most metals, gold does not tarnish or corrode, which contributes to its lasting beauty. Its density and unique yellow color distinguish it from other metals, and it can be alloyed with silver, copper, and other metals to create various shades and strengths.
Gold in Investment
Gold is considered a safe-haven asset for investors during economic uncertainty. Investors buy physical gold, gold ETFs, and gold mining stocks to diversify their portfolios and hedge against inflation. The price of gold often rises when currency values fall or global markets experience volatility. Because of its historical stability, gold remains a preferred choice for long-term wealth preservation and financial security.
Gold in Technology and Industry
Beyond its aesthetic appeal, gold has significant industrial applications. It is used in electronics for connectors, circuit boards, and high-precision instruments due to its excellent conductivity. Gold nanoparticles are increasingly applied in medicine for diagnostics, drug delivery, and cancer treatment. Additionally, gold coatings enhance the durability and performance of aerospace and engineering components, proving that this ancient metal remains vital in cutting-edge technology.
